Airwars Assessment
Last Updated: July 23, 2025
(Previous Incident Codes: R214aRS255)
Three civilians including one woman and her two children were killed in an airstrike on Baza’a – though reports were conflicted as to whether the attack was the work of Russia or the Assad regime.
The Violations Documentation Centre listed three unidentified non-combatants as killed in Russian shelling.
The Syrian Network for Human Rights, however, blamed the regime.

Geolocation Notes
Reports of the incident mention the town of Baza’a, for which the generic coordinates are: 36.383201, 37.565723. Due to limited satellite imagery and information available to Airwars, we were unable to verify the location further.
